3 /**
4  * This file contains common DT entry for all fab version of Cardhu.
5  * There is multiple fab version of Cardhu starting from A01 to A07.
6  * Cardhu fab version A01 and A03 are not supported. Cardhu fab version
7  * A02 will have different sets of GPIOs for fixed regulator compare to
8  * Cardhu fab version A04. The Cardhu fab version A05, A06, A07 are
9  * compatible with fab version A04. Based on Cardhu fab version, the
10  * related dts file need to be chosen like for Cardhu fab version A02,
11  * use tegra30-cardhu-a02.dts, Cardhu fab version A04 and later, use
12  * tegra30-cardhu-a04.dts.
13  * The identification of board is done in two ways, by looking the sticker
14  * on PCB and by reading board id eeprom.
15  * The stciker will have number like 600-81291-1000-002 C.3. In this 4th
16  * number is the fab version like here it is 002 and hence fab version A02.
17  * The (downstream internal) U-Boot of Cardhu display the board-id as
18  * follows:
19  * BoardID: 0C5B, SKU: 0A01, Fab: 02, Rev: 45.00
20  * In this Fab version is 02 i.e. A02.
21  * The BoardID I2C eeprom is interfaced through i2c5 (pwr_i2c address 0x56).
22  * The location 0x8 of this eeprom contains the Fab version. It is 1 byte
23  * wide.
24  */
